2013年4月7日日曜日

FLASCC備忘録①

現在、趣味ライブラリのFLASCC対応中。
まだ全然まとまってないので、ここには備忘録を記述しておきやす。

・ NULL参照余裕でクラッシュしない。余裕でアドレス0x00000000に値を書き込めた
・ FLASCC識別用マクロは「__AVM2__」
・ raise(SIGTRAP)を書いてもgdbスルー
・ g++のバージョンは4.2.1
 - ちなみにandroid-ndk-r7とnative-clientのpepper_15のg++は4.4.3、cygwinにインストールされてたのが4.5.3
 - 古いな。。。C++0xは使えない。。。
・ Flash++とリンクしだすとやばいほど重い。

いろいろと問題点を感じつつも掘り下げてみようと思います。